Job Title: Registered Nurse Profession: Nursing Specialty: Labor and Delivery Duration: 13 weeks Shift: Night Hours per Shift: 12 Experience: Minimum 2 years License: Valid State License Required Certifications: BLS, NRP, ACLS, AWHONN Intermediate, FHM Must-Have: BLS Certification is required. On-call requirement may exist per unit needs. Experience with charting system required. Description: Seeking a Registered Nurse specializing in Labor and Delivery for night shifts. This role requires a minimum of 2 years of experience in the specialty. Registered Nurses will be responsible for patient care in the birth center. Travelers may be required to float to other units within the service line. RTO days are limited to a maximum of 10 per contract. RTO is not permitted during specified peak periods. The patient ratio is 1:2 for antepartum or postpartum and up to 4:1 for other situations. All travelers are expected to complete facility-specific modules within the first week of the assignment. Candidates must be prepared for various tasks related to labor and delivery, including neonatal care and high-risk deliveries. Additional duties include assisting with childbirth procedures and maternal care. Strong communication skills and teamwork are essential for success in this role.
